Output c31ef88018fb43125e91c4a90702a86d221789a97bdd2f5f962a985d3e29e825:2

value
764113
script pubkey
OP_HASH160 OP_PUSHBYTES_20 862496b38da67a969fe38042cfe9fd6267188828 OP_EQUAL
address
3DvJJUVoKDesTvq79czhPMyuL3ee9bzR9d
transaction
c31ef88018fb43125e91c4a90702a86d221789a97bdd2f5f962a985d3e29e825
confirmations
361452
spent
true